In which group of plants are xylem vessels typically absent?

  1. Angiosperms
  2. Monocots
  3. Gymnosperms
  4. Dicots
Show answer and explanation

Correct answer: Gymnosperms

Most gymnosperms lack vessels and rely solely on tracheids for water conduction. Vessels are a hallmark evolutionary feature found predominantly in angiosperms.
